It wasn’t long ago that Paul Skenes, Bobby Witt Jr., Gunnar Henderson, Elly De La Cruz and so many others headlined the Top 100 Prospects.
But as we approach Opening Day 2025, those players are already being discussed in the same breath as superstars such as Shohei Ohtani, Aaron Judge, Juan Soto and Mookie Betts.
And that youth explosion isn’t going to slow down any time soon.
This year’s No. 1 prospect is 23-year-old Japanese righthander Roki Sasaki, who will open in the rotation of World Series-champion Dodgers.
And others aren’t far behind.

World Series Predictions
Let’s start by asking each of our participating staffers who will win it all this season. Here are their choices:
- Ben Badler: Dodgers over Red Sox (6 games)
- Jesús Cano: D-backs over Orioles (5 games)
- Mark Chiarelli: Phillies over Rangers (6 games)
- Carlos Collazo: Guardians over Brewers (7 games)
- J.J. Cooper: Dodgers over Red Sox
- Matt Eddy: (shrug) Rangers over Braves?
- Josh Norris: Dodgers over Red Sox (4 games)
- Geoff Pontes: Dodgers over Yankees (5 games)
- Dylan White: Dodgers over Rangers (5 games)
